Output d3d115ab983e53cff1bfda6856d03aba5709e2125efbc41e2c3dff95aa9d2baa:1

value
1621100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9916b37d62fb6738b1fe920f01cac060a2dc68f OP_EQUAL
address
3JcD8ugjayS93DxnLGb9Zw47Fv1V1QgLy3
transaction
d3d115ab983e53cff1bfda6856d03aba5709e2125efbc41e2c3dff95aa9d2baa
confirmations
340773
spent
true